package com.vividsolutions.jts.geom;


/**
 *  Geometry classes support the concept of applying
 *  a GeometryComponentFilter
 *  filter to the Geometry.
 *  The filter is applied to every component of the Geometry
 *  which is itself a Geometry
 *  and which does not itself contain any components.
 * (For instance, all the {@link LinearRing}s in {@link Polygon}s are visited,
 * but in a {@link MultiPolygon} the {@link Polygon}s themselves are not visited.)
 * Thus the only classes of Geometry which must be 
 * handled as arguments to {@link #filter}
 * are {@link LineString}s, {@link LinearRing}s and {@link Point}s.
 *  

* A GeometryComponentFilter filter can either * record information about the Geometry * or change the Geometry in some way. * GeometryComponentFilter * is an example of the Gang-of-Four Visitor pattern. * *@version 1.7 */ public interface GeometryComponentFilter { /** * Performs an operation with or on geom. * *@param geom a Geometry to which the filter is applied. */ void filter(Geometry geom); }
